Why 49ers are trying to trade Brandon Aiyuk during NFL Draft

Add The Sporting News as a Preferred Source by clicking here.The San Francisco 49ers opened the second round/day of the NFL Draft by selecting Mississippi State wide receiver DeZhaun Stribling with the No. 33 overall pick.There was speculation that the 49ers could trade the pick to the Arizona Cardinals or the Buffalo Bills, but ultimately the franchise elected to keep the selection. Shortly after Roger Goodell announced the pick, ESPNs Adam Schefter reported that San Francisco is holding out hope that theyll find a trade suitor for disgruntled wide receiver Brandon Aiyuk.49ers still hoping and trying to trade WR Brandon Aiyuk, Schefter wrote on X/Twitter.The Aiyuk situation in San Francisco has been a complete mess, which explains why the franchise is trying to wash its hands of the former All-Pro.
